Responsibilities 

Engagement Specialist Responsibilities 

Facilitate CHE completion in nephrology offices, dialysis clinics, or via telehealth; coordinate with Nurse Practitioners and clinics to prepare for in-person appointments 

Perform outbound calls to patients, caregivers, and clinics for CHE scheduling, reminders, and rescheduling; schedule telehealth CHEs for patients unable to attend in person 

Welcome new patients to the program and collect any new concerns from existing patients; escalate to RN or Nurse Practitioner as appropriate 

Maintain accurate documentation and communicate patient updates to the care team 

Demonstrate exceptional interpersonal skills to build trust, influence patient participation, and overcome barriers to engagement 

Organize outreach efforts by urgency and importance to maximize patient impact 

Care Coordinator Responsibilities 

(May represent up to half of total role responsibilities) 

Coordinate care for patients by ensuring access to eligible resources/programs and assisting with referrals and provider appointments 

Perform outbound calls and respond to inbound calls from patients, providers, and Village resources 

Complete non-clinical screenings and pathways under the guidance of the Manager; escalate to Integrated Care Nurse as needed 

Assist the clinical team with moving patients through the continuum of care by completing tasks as directed 

Identify eligible resources for members and collaborate with Integrated Care Nurses, dialysis clinics, health plans, and other stakeholders to help members enroll in programs 

Communicate directly with patients in a timely and professional manner 

Maintain accurate, complete, and confidential documentation 

Demonstrate exceptional two-way communication, both oral and written 

Act in alignment with DaVita’s mission and values to deliver high-quality patient care
